GJB 5000B——军用软件进入“工程化”时代的必然选择
从“游击队”到“正规军”的必经之路
近年来,随着武器装备信息化、智能化水平的快速提升,软件在军工装备中的价值占比越来越高。从精确制导武器到指挥控制系统,从无人机集群到卫星地面站,软件已经成为现代装备的“灵魂”。然而,一个不容忽视的现实是:软件规模和复杂度的指数级增长,与传统的“作坊式”开发模式之间的矛盾日益突出。在规定的时间和预算内,开发出高质量、高可靠的军用软件,正成为越来越多军工单位和配套企业面临的严峻挑战。
正是在这样的背景下,GJB 5000B《军用软件能力成熟度模型》应运而生。它不仅仅是一纸标准,更是推动我国军用软件研制能力从“经验型”向“工程化”转型的关键抓手。
今天,就让我们深入解析GJB 5000B的来龙去脉、核心价值与战略意义,为您揭开军用软件工程化时代的序幕。
01 缘起:为什么需要GJB 5000?
要理解GJB 5000B,首先要回顾一下它诞生的背景。
1.1 国际经验:CMMI的启示
上世纪80年代,美国卡耐基·梅隆大学软件工程研究所(SEI)面对软件项目普遍存在的延期、超支、质量不可控等问题,提出了CMM/CMMI(能力成熟度模型集成)模型。该模型在世界各地得到广泛实施,取得了显著效果。数据显示,随着CMMI模型的实施,相关单位的项目开发周期缩短了38%,任务成本降低了55%,平均每千行代码缺陷数从4~5个降为1个。
1.2 中国实践:GJB 5000的本土化之路
为提升我国军用软件研制质量,2003年,我国正式颁布GJB 5000《军用软件能力成熟度模型》,引进了CMMI方法论并结合国内军用软件研制特点进行了适应性改造。2008年颁布GJB 5000A[以R代G]代替原标准。2021年,结合十余年实践经验和技术发展,GJB 5000B-2021正式发布,自2022年3月1日起实施。
2024年3月后,过渡期结束,GJB 5000A正式退出历史舞台,GJB 5000B成为军用软件研制能力的唯一评价依据。
02 定位:GJB 5000B是什么?
GJB 5000B规定了军用软件能力成熟度的模型,适用于军用软件论证、研制、试验和维护能力的评价与过程改进。它构建了一个分级的成熟度框架,帮助组织识别自身的优势与短板,并提供了一条清晰的改进路径。
|
|
|
|
|
|
|
|
| 二级 |
|
|
|
|
|
|
|
|
|
|
| 五级 |
|
|
五级成熟度模型体现了由低到高、逐级递进的能力提升路径。
一级(初始级):通过GJB 9001质量管理体系认证的单位,即默认具备一级能力。
二级(规范级):组织能够在项目一级建立规范的管理流程,是可重复的成功。
三级(全面级):组织一级建立标准化过程体系,全院队实现协同作战。
四级(量化级):引入统计学方法,建立过程绩效基线,用数据说话。
五级(卓越级):持续优化,追求卓越,支撑组织的战略目标。
划重点: 根据相关规定,未达到规定软件研制能力等级要求的单位,不能承担相应等级的软件研制任务。这赋予了GJB 5000B极高的战略地位——它是很多军工软件研制任务的“准生证”。
03价值:实施GJB 5000B解决什么问题?
GJB 5000B致力于系统性地解决长期困扰军用软件研制的四大核心痛点:
过程混乱 → 规范需求分析、项目策划、测试验证等关键流程,减少开发随意性
质量不可控 → 通过配置管理、质量保证等过程域,系统化降低缺陷率
进度风险 → 强化量化管理和风险预警机制,提升交付可靠性
低效迭代 → 引入敏捷开发等现代方法,加速复杂软件的迭代效率
04关系:GJB 5000B与GJB 9001C的区别与联系
|
|
|
|
|
|
所有产品类型(硬件、软件、服务) |
|
|
|
|
|
|
|
|
|
|
|
|
|
GJB 5000B与GJB 9001C互为补充、相辅相成。两者共同构成了装备质量保障的完整体系!
写在最后
GJB 5000B的全面实施,标志着我国军用软件研制进入了一个全新的时代。它要求我们:
转变观念:从“认可能力”到“提升能力”
转变方法:从“结果导向”到“过程导向”
转变管理:从“个人英雄”到“团队协作”
这是一个从“游击队”向“正规军”转型的过程,虽然充满挑战,但也蕴含着巨大的机遇——那些率先完成转型的组织,将在未来竞争中占据先机。

夜雨聆风